I am personally a fan of 2D animation. Anime in general is to get you away from the real world, not to try to replicate it. There are many shows, especially older shows that would be completely ruined if they went 3D, as the overall effect would be lost. However, shows like Code Geass and other shows that feature action could definitely benefit from having 3D battle scenes. The main problem with 3D animation right now is that it just isn't there yet. It's like trying out a program that's only in Alpha and comparing it to a competitor that has had their completed product out for much, much longer. The main show that has combined 3D animation battle scenes and 2D animation is Kantai Collection. It kidna turned me off at first, and while I still haven't completely accepted it, it isn't a make or break deal.

I honestly don't know why people like Tsuderes so much. Personally, I like any character as long as they are well made. However, Tsuderes are generally shallow and unlikable characters that get on my nerves quite a bit. Examples of bad Tsuderes (Should have been made better or have a different archetype) Chitoge (Nisekoi) Misaki (Kaichou wa Maid-sama) Mikoto (Toaru Majutsu no Index) Rin (Fate/Stay Night) Good Tsundere Characters Kurisu (Steins;Gate) Taiga (Toradora) Holo (Ookami to Koushinryou) Hikari (Special A) If anything, I would say that Tsuderes have the highest chance of turning into a forgettable bland character, but at the same time, has one of the highest chances of turning out to be one of the most popular characters in the show due to their strong personality.
